54% of institutional investors in Japan plan to invest in crypto: Survey

Over half of Japanese institutional investors plan to invest in crypto within the next three years, driven by diversification and high returns, according to a Nomura Holdings survey.

Is The Federal Reserve Getting It Wrong? Japan And China Might Be, Too

Twenty-five years of zero interest rates turned Japan into the top creditor nation. Borrowing cheaply in yen to fund bets on higher-yielding assets everywhere became a key pillar of global finance.
